Choosing the Perfect King Size Wooden Bed Frame for Your Bedroom

Finding the right bed frame can be a big decision. It's not just about style; it's about comfort, durability, and how well it fits your space. King-size beds offer ample room, but choosing the perfect king size wooden bed frame requires careful consideration. A solid wooden frame not only looks great but also lasts for years to come.

Key Factors to Consider

A bedroom is often your sanctuary. Consider these factors when selecting your new king-size bed frame:

Style and Aesthetics

Think about the overall aesthetic of your bedroom. Do you prefer a minimalist look, or something more ornate? Matching the bed frame's style to your existing decor is essential for a cohesive look. A simple, sleek design works well in modern rooms, while a more traditional, carved frame might enhance a classic style. Look for features like headboards, footboards, and even the frame's overall shape that complement your bedroom. Consider the wood finish; different finishes offer different vibes.

Material and Durability

Solid wood bed frames are a wise choice for long-lasting beauty. The quality of the wood will determine its lifespan. Ensure the wood is properly treated and sealed for protection against moisture and pests. Don't underestimate the weight capacity – your bed frame should be able to support your mattress and you comfortably.

Size and Space

Measure your room carefully. A king-size bed can take up a significant portion of the space. Ensure the frame fits comfortably into your bedroom without cramping the space or forcing you to use awkward maneuvering when accessing the bed or making your way around. Think about the dimensions of the room to avoid clutter and maintain adequate walking space.

Budget

Your budget will influence your choices. Wooden bed frames can range in price, depending on the wood type, complexity of design, and the brand. Shop around and compare prices before making a final decision. Finding a good balance between quality and affordability is key.

Assembly and Maintenance

Consider how easy the bed frame is to assemble. Look for instructions and reviews about the process to ensure that it is straightforward for you. Think about how easy the frame is to maintain. Ensure you can easily dust or wipe down the frame without difficulty.

Types of Wooden Bed Frames

Explore different styles for your king-size bed frame. Consider whether a simple platform frame or one with ornate details would better suit your preferences.

Platform Beds

Platform beds are excellent for a contemporary look. They're often simple and clean-lined, featuring a low profile. Their simplistic design means they fit seamlessly into various bedroom styles, making them great choices for many.

Traditional Beds

Traditional beds usually boast elaborate details. The carving, embellishments, and intricate designs make them a statement piece in any room.

Storage Beds

A storage bed offers clever ways to maximize space. Some even feature drawers or compartments built right into the frame. This thoughtful design is excellent for small spaces that need a functional bed.

Additional Tips

Consider the mattress type and size, and how it interacts with the bed frame design. Matching the mattress to the frame's profile will ensure a comfortable and supported sleeping experience. Don't be afraid to ask questions from the sales representative before making a final decision. Their advice might help you in the decision-making process.

Top Features to Consider When Buying a King Size Wooden Bed Frame

Elevating your bedroom to a sanctuary of comfort and style starts with the perfect king-size wooden bed frame. This investment piece demands careful consideration, extending far beyond a simple aesthetic choice.

Unveiling the Essence of Quality

A premium king-size wooden bed frame is an investment in your well-being and bedroom aesthetics. It should stand the test of time, providing both enduring beauty and exceptional support.

The Significance of Solid Wood Construction

Solid wood construction is paramount for a king-size bed frame. Look beyond superficial appeal; delve into the heartwood's strength and resilience. Consider the type of wood – hardwoods like oak, cherry, or maple often exhibit superior durability and longevity.

Durability and Longevity

A well-crafted solid wood frame offers enduring durability, resisting the wear and tear of daily use. This longevity translates to an investment that will likely outlast trends and style changes.

Sturdiness and Support

A sturdy frame is crucial for supporting a king-size mattress. The frame's structural integrity underpins a comfortable sleep experience. It ensures the mattress remains stable and prevents sagging or shifting.

Beyond the Basics: Design Elements to Appraise

The design of your king-size wooden bed frame is critical for both visual appeal and functional utility.

Headboard Style and Design

The headboard, often the focal point of the bed, should reflect your personal style. Consider the height, shape, and material. A headboard with intricate carvings or a simple, clean design should be considered according to the overall aesthetic of your room.

Footboard Considerations

A sturdy footboard not only enhances the bed's aesthetic appeal but also provides added support and a sense of completeness. Consider its height and design to maintain a balanced and harmonious look.

Frame Style and Aesthetics

The overall frame style should align perfectly with your bedroom's design. Explore various styles – from minimalist and modern to ornate and traditional – ensuring a seamless integration.

Essential Considerations for Practicality

Selecting a king-size wooden bed frame isn't solely about aesthetics; practicality is paramount.

Weight Capacity and Mattress Support

A substantial weight capacity is critical. Ensure the frame can adequately support the weight of a king-size mattress and your body, preventing sagging or structural failure over time.

Assembly and Maintenance

The ease of assembly is key. Read reviews and assess the assembly process before committing. Consider how easily the frame can be maintained; a simple design usually means less time and effort spent on upkeep.

Customization Options

Evaluate the options for customization if available. Potential customizations could involve adding drawers, shelves, or other features to maximize space and functionality.

The Importance of Budget and Quality

Quality construction often correlates with a higher price point. Balancing your budget with the desired durability and craftsmanship is a key aspect of the purchasing process. Don't compromise quality for a lower cost.
